RBI Corporation, formerly Richmond Battery & Ignition, has solidified its position as a premier brand and supplier in the outdoor power equipment, arborist, and rope manufacturing industries since its founding in 1919. What started with a humble team of four employees has evolved into a significant player, with a strong emphasis on exceptional service. Initially focusing on battery maintenance for electric cars, RBI quickly adapted to the growing automotive aftermarket. This transition included expanding into Briggs & Stratton locks and keys, and subsequently, the distribution of Briggs & Stratton’s small engine division post-WWII, marking a pivotal turning point.
The company's pivot towards specializing in gasoline-powered washing machines following the war highlighted their adeptness at seizing market opportunities. Expanding further into outdoor power equipment parts proved to be a pivotal decision, causing a ripple effect that led to thriving. This success led to RBI's complete dedication to the outdoor power equipment market by 1978, with subsequent expansions through facilities in Albany, GA and a warehouse in Louisville, KY, both strategically positioned to facilitate next-day service. This infrastructure underscored RBI's commitment to exceptional service and solidified its reputation as a trusted name in the outdoor power equipment aftermarket.
RBI Corporation's growth has stemmed from a foundation of strong relationships with an independent service dealer network, catapulting them to a position of trust and reliability within the industry.
